Asbestos is a natural mineral that was coveted for its durability, fire-resistant properties, and its low cost. It was used in a multitude of products throughout the 20th century, particularly after WWII when production increased as wartime demands grew. The fibers are poisonous and have been linked to many diseases like asbestosis, lung cancer, and mesothelioma.

Asbestos lawyers have access to vast databases that they can utilize to help clients determine who is responsible for their exposure. They include information on companies that produced and distributed asbestos as well as the sites where they worked. They can also be used to determine if exposure to asbestos through secondhand sources could be a cause of illness.

The majority of asbestos victims were exposed to numerous companies over their lifetime. They might have been exposed to asbestos at factories, schools and shipyards, military bases or hospitals, as well as in buildings. Asbestos attorneys can help victims locate these companies and pursue compensation from each party responsible.

Finding the Compensation You Need

If you or a loved one was exposed to asbestos and developed an illness such as mesothelioma lung cancer or other asbestos-related diseases lawyer can help you receive financial compensation. A successful claim can pay for medical bills, lost wages out-of pocket expenses, pain and discomfort, and other losses.

A skilled asbestos lawyer can determine the most suitable state to file a lawsuit and will ensure your case is filed on time, so you are not denied the compensation you're entitled to. In some states, the statute of limitations is as short as just a few years.

In addition to filing a personal injury or wrongful death suit against the asbestos companies responsible for your exposure, you could be eligible to receive compensation from trust funds or the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). Your lawyer will explain your legal options and give you the best advice on which to pursue.
